Google begins using machine learning to aid with spell check at scale in Search.
Google releases Google Translate utilizing machine learning to automatically translate languages, beginning with Arabic-English and English-Arabic.
A new period of AI starts when Google researchers improve speech recognition with Deep Neural Networks, which is a brand-new machine learning architecture loosely modeled after the neural structures in the human brain.
In the famous "cat paper," Google Research starts using big sets of "unlabeled data," like videos and photos from the web, to substantially enhance AI image category. Roughly analogous to human learning, the neural network recognizes images (including cats!) from direct exposure instead of direct direction.
Introduced in the research study paper "Distributed Representations of Words and Phrases and their Compositionality," Word2Vec catalyzed essential progress in natural language processing-- going on to be mentioned more than 40,000 times in the years following, and winning the NeurIPS 2023 "Test of Time" Award.
AtariDQN is the first Deep Learning model to effectively discover control policies straight from high-dimensional sensory input utilizing support learning. It played Atari video games from just the raw pixel input at a level that superpassed a human expert.
Google provides Sequence To Sequence Learning With Neural Networks, a powerful device finding out method that can learn to translate languages and summarize text by checking out words one at a time and remembering what it has actually read before.
Google obtains DeepMind, one of the leading AI research labs worldwide.
Google deploys RankBrain in Search and Ads providing a better understanding of how words associate with principles.
Distillation enables intricate models to run in production by minimizing their size and latency, while keeping most of the efficiency of bigger, more computationally expensive designs. It has actually been used to enhance Google Search and Smart Summary for Gmail, Chat, Docs, and more.
At its annual I/O designers conference, Google introduces Google Photos, a brand-new app that uses AI with search capability to look for and gain access to your memories by the individuals, locations, and things that matter.
Google introduces TensorFlow, a brand-new, scalable open source machine discovering framework used in speech acknowledgment.
Google Research proposes a new, decentralized approach to training AI called Federated Learning that promises enhanced security and scalability.
AlphaGo, a computer program developed by DeepMind, plays the famous Lee Sedol, winner of 18 world titles, renowned for his creativity and extensively considered to be among the best players of the previous decade. During the games, AlphaGo played a number of inventive winning relocations. In game 2, it played Move 37 - an innovative relocation assisted AlphaGo win the video game and overthrew centuries of standard knowledge.

Developed by scientists at DeepMind, WaveNet is a brand-new deep neural network for creating raw audio waveforms permitting it to model natural sounding speech. WaveNet was used to model numerous of the voices of the Google Assistant and other Google services.
Google announces the Google Neural Machine Translation system (GNMT), which utilizes modern training strategies to attain the biggest improvements to date for machine translation quality.
In a paper released in the Journal of the American Medical Association, Google demonstrates that a machine-learning driven system for diagnosing diabetic retinopathy from a retinal image might carry out on-par with board-certified eye doctors.
Google launches "Attention Is All You Need," a research study paper that presents the Transformer, a novel neural network architecture especially well matched for language understanding, amongst numerous other things.
Introduced DeepVariant, an open-source genomic alternative caller that significantly enhances the accuracy of recognizing variant locations. This development in Genomics has added to the fastest ever human genome sequencing, and helped create the world's first human pangenome reference.
Google Research launches JAX - a Python library for high-performance numerical computing, specifically maker learning research study.
Google announces Smart Compose, a new feature in Gmail that utilizes AI to assist users quicker respond to their email. Smart Compose develops on Smart Reply, another AI function.
Google releases its AI Principles - a set of standards that the business follows when developing and utilizing artificial intelligence. The concepts are created to guarantee that AI is utilized in a manner that is advantageous to society and respects human rights.
Google introduces a new technique for natural language processing pre-training called Bidirectional Encoder Representations from Transformers (BERT), helping Search much better comprehend users' queries.
AlphaZero, a general reinforcement discovering algorithm, masters chess, shogi, and Go through self-play.
Google's Quantum AI demonstrates for the very first time a computational job that can be executed tremendously quicker on a quantum processor than on the world's fastest classical computer-- just 200 seconds on a quantum processor compared to the 10,000 years it would take on a classical device.
Google Research proposes utilizing maker learning itself to assist in developing computer chip hardware to accelerate the style procedure.
DeepMind's AlphaFold is recognized as an option to the 50-year "protein-folding problem." AlphaFold can properly predict 3D designs of protein structures and is speeding up research study in biology. This work went on to get a Nobel Prize in Chemistry in 2024.

GraphCast, an AI model for faster and more accurate international weather forecasting, is presented.
GNoME - a deep learning tool - is utilized to find 2.2 million new crystals, consisting of 380,000 steady materials that might power future technologies.

Introduced AlphaFold 3, a new AI model established by Google DeepMind and Isomorphic Labs that anticipates the structure of proteins, DNA, RNA, ligands and more. Scientists can access most of its capabilities, for complimentary, through AlphaFold Server.
Google Research and Harvard released the very first synaptic-resolution restoration of the human brain. This accomplishment, made possible by the fusion of clinical imaging and Google's AI algorithms, paves the method for discoveries about brain function.

Our combined AlphaProof and AlphaGeometry 2 systems resolved 4 out of six issues from the 2024 International Mathematical Olympiad (IMO), attaining the very same level as a silver medalist in the competitors for the very first time. The IMO is the earliest, largest and most prestigious competitors for young mathematicians, and has actually likewise become widely recognized as a grand challenge in artificial intelligence.
